Stock Predictions & Stock Market Forecast 2025, 2026, 2027, 2028, 2029
View analyst forecasts, price targets, buy/sell ratings, revenue/earnings forecasts and more

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
XEL
XCEL ENERGY INC
$48.06B$81.25$86.306.22%Buy106.75%11.26%13.76%3.68%
ROP
ROPER TECHNOLOGIES INC
$48.01B$446.08$594.9133.36%Buy116.46%16.81%15.80%9.13%
BSBR
BANCO SANTANDER (BRASIL) SA
$47.97B$6.43N/AN/AN/AN/AN/AN/AN/AN/A
FER
FERROVIAL SE
$47.47B$65.77N/AN/AN/AN/A2.26%-37.52%16.95%3.55%
EXC
EXELON CORP
$47.05B$46.57$50.007.37%Hold82.40%2.74%11.71%2.90%
FAST
FASTENAL CO
$46.27B$40.30$46.3314.97%Hold67.09%8.32%42.90%32.65%
TAK
TAKEDA PHARMACEUTICAL CO LTD
$46.20B$14.52N/AN/AN/AN/A443.09%1,431.98%805.63%397.00%
LVS
LAS VEGAS SANDS CORP
$46.15B$68.25$64.18-5.96%Buy114.61%17.46%219.95%16.07%
DHI
HORTON D R INC
$45.78B$156.76$168.137.25%Hold84.69%11.76%20.23%13.80%
CARR
CARRIER GLOBAL CORP
$45.78B$54.36$72.9134.12%Buy113.71%-8.17%22.20%8.46%
TCOM
TRIPCOM GROUP LTD
$45.67B$69.72$83.6720.00%Strong Buy6112.56%73.49%112.76%70.05%
WCN
WASTE CONNECTIONS INC
$45.32B$177.03$205.7516.22%Strong Buy124.73%39.19%24.07%9.37%
AME
AMETEK INC
$45.18B$196.28$211.677.84%Buy95.41%10.32%20.67%13.45%
CTVA
CORTEVA INC
$45.04B$66.65$81.0021.53%Strong Buy123.07%20.60%12.31%7.36%
TTWO
TAKE TWO INTERACTIVE SOFTWARE INC
$45.02B$243.63$282.0015.75%Strong Buy1319.14%N/A58.49%19.91%
CMG
CHIPOTLE MEXICAN GRILL INC
$45.00B$34.03$47.3939.24%Strong Buy267.85%8.47%72.29%25.09%
OKE
ONEOK INC
$45.00B$71.51$88.5023.76%Buy125.74%6.41%20.37%6.75%
GWW
WW GRAINGER INC
$44.94B$945.10$1.02k7.57%Hold64.80%10.84%71.79%28.89%
KR
KROGER CO
$44.42B$67.03$75.6312.82%Buy83.18%13.61%41.28%7.15%
HLN
HALEON PLC
$44.33B$9.76N/AN/AN/AN/A-5.15%-17.65%11.04%5.20%
MPWR
MONOLITHIC POWER SYSTEMS INC
$44.31B$924.95$1.03k11.00%Buy1212.72%-14.09%38.77%32.89%
LNG
CHENIERE ENERGY INC
$44.29B$205.79$272.6332.48%Strong Buy88.77%-6.92%52.70%7.89%
ROK
ROCKWELL AUTOMATION INC
$44.23B$393.99$395.090.28%Strong Buy116.31%25.56%47.57%15.49%
HEI
HEICO CORP
$43.89B$315.26$353.3012.07%Buy107.24%9.54%22.89%11.11%
A
AGILENT TECHNOLOGIES INC
$43.76B$154.37$163.926.18%Strong Buy125.03%16.31%33.43%17.42%
INSM
INSMED INC
$43.62B$204.51$173.35-15.23%Strong Buy1767.06%N/A66.62%26.68%
ETR
ENTERGY CORP
$43.12B$96.55$102.085.72%Buy135.66%6.07%14.75%3.52%
FANG
DIAMONDBACK ENERGY INC
$42.78B$149.31$188.3126.12%Strong Buy130.01%1.14%13.59%6.97%
YUM
YUM BRANDS INC
$42.70B$153.80$163.336.20%Buy154.70%13.11%-32.00%33.39%
FICO
FAIR ISAAC CORP
$42.61B$1,797.27$1.98k10.41%Buy1118.28%32.48%-86.55%80.88%
MSCI
MSCI INC
$42.28B$562.74$646.8314.94%Strong Buy67.22%11.68%-97.03%34.50%
AMP
AMERIPRISE FINANCIAL INC
$42.13B$453.47$542.5019.63%Hold103.56%6.62%69.01%2.34%
AXON
AXON ENTERPRISE INC
$42.07B$533.17$815.0052.86%Strong Buy1116.51%56.90%25.88%11.77%
DAL
DELTA AIR LINES INC
$41.97B$64.27$73.9215.01%Strong Buy121.53%4.40%28.09%6.64%
JD
JDCOM INC
$41.75B$29.42$39.6734.83%Strong Buy6101.44%77.03%300.81%97.78%
CCEP
COCA-COLA EUROPACIFIC PARTNERS PLC
$41.74B$91.28$104.0013.94%Strong Buy2-1.99%8.21%27.02%6.82%
PEG
PUBLIC SERVICE ENTERPRISE GROUP INC
$41.55B$83.25$92.7511.41%Buy83.01%4.30%14.98%4.48%
AIG
AMERICAN INTERNATIONAL GROUP INC
$41.03B$76.04$88.1015.86%Buy103.21%17.79%8.30%2.09%
OXY
OCCIDENTAL PETROLEUM CORP
$40.81B$41.42$49.3319.10%Hold15-5.44%20.31%4.80%2.09%
TME
TENCENT MUSIC ENTERTAINMENT GROUP
$40.75B$17.99$27.3351.93%Strong Buy3110.72%98.28%375.24%296.11%
TGT
TARGET CORP
$40.66B$89.80$96.917.91%Hold211.69%0.35%24.16%6.24%
ZS
ZSCALER INC
$40.18B$251.97$329.2730.68%Strong Buy3019.04%N/A45.23%13.79%
PAYX
PAYCHEX INC
$40.10B$111.41$142.4027.82%Hold108.85%12.63%57.84%13.78%
FNV
FRANCO NEVADA CORP
$39.97B$207.36$224.148.09%Buy712.09%12.04%17.73%16.51%
VEEV
VEEVA SYSTEMS INC
$39.56B$240.67$314.9130.85%Buy219.66%23.03%23.27%20.23%
ABEV
AMBEV SA
$39.55B$2.51$2.541.20%Hold288.60%91.90%124.40%75.51%
XYZ
BLOCK INC
$39.52B$65.03$84.4029.79%Buy257.49%-2.58%14.98%8.60%
BIDU
BAIDU INC
$39.45B$116.34$147.5026.78%Strong Buy1299.91%169.95%817.23%486.82%
CCI
CROWN CASTLE INC
$39.43B$90.55$116.9229.13%Strong Buy13-2.55%N/A-145.83%6.91%
IQV
IQVIA HOLDINGS INC
$39.41B$231.80$239.393.27%Strong Buy134.59%25.18%44.30%9.50%
RDDT
REDDIT INC
$39.33B$207.56$240.5815.91%Buy1926.48%33.39%N/AN/A
HMC
HONDA MOTOR CO LTD
$39.28B$30.30N/AN/AN/AN/A446.10%323.36%1,104.61%419.44%
BBD
BANK BRADESCO
$39.00B$3.68N/AN/AN/AN/A234.54%221.72%114.00%9.28%
VMC
VULCAN MATERIALS CO
$38.99B$295.08$316.337.20%Strong Buy95.24%11.25%18.55%9.54%
TEAM
ATLASSIAN CORP
$38.95B$148.03$227.7753.86%Buy1717.83%N/A132.47%31.93%
ALC
ALCON INC
$38.89B$79.17$89.9613.63%Buy115.86%23.97%10.05%7.04%
STLA
STELLANTIS NV
$38.83B$10.32$11.6512.89%Buy3-0.08%N/A11.06%4.03%
GFI
GOLD FIELDS LTD
$38.68B$43.22$47.008.75%Buy636.31%73.85%77.09%39.53%
CCJ
CAMECO CORP
$38.66B$88.81$114.3828.79%Buy619.84%105.71%29.36%18.86%
HIG
HARTFORD INSURANCE GROUP INC
$38.28B$137.39$144.004.81%Buy133.99%3.54%21.54%4.68%
PUK
PRUDENTIAL PLC
$38.24B$28.78N/AN/AN/AN/A0.00%-5.96%23.48%2.26%
CLS
CELESTICA INC
$38.22B$332.24$361.408.78%Strong Buy1022.83%24.28%80.96%24.86%
HSY
HERSHEY CO
$38.16B$188.20$188.920.38%Hold122.71%5.19%39.52%13.28%
PRU
PRUDENTIAL FINANCIAL INC
$37.79B$107.97$117.759.06%Hold82.36%29.52%18.45%0.76%
ONC
BEONE MEDICINES LTD
$37.73B$340.64$390.8814.75%Strong Buy8120.85%374.05%3,252.07%1,759.41%
TKO
TKO GROUP HOLDINGS INC
$37.72B$193.37$222.0014.81%Strong Buy1312.63%36.99%41.36%10.16%
VTR
VENTAS INC
$37.62B$80.08$79.80-0.35%Buy106.92%21.07%5.22%2.40%
KDP
KEURIG DR PEPPER INC
$37.61B$27.68$32.9118.89%Buy113.77%25.79%13.60%6.31%
MLM
MARTIN MARIETTA MATERIALS INC
$37.54B$622.50$655.445.29%Strong Buy97.02%10.43%16.94%8.84%
CPRT
COPART INC
$37.51B$38.75$48.2524.52%Hold47.20%6.93%19.70%17.87%
GRMN
GARMIN LTD
$37.46B$194.79$239.5022.95%Sell46.14%5.52%23.35%18.81%
EBAY
EBAY INC
$37.29B$82.49$94.7514.86%Buy244.67%11.86%69.12%18.33%
RMD
RESMED INC
$37.23B$255.04$295.1115.71%Buy97.34%10.38%31.44%23.16%
CTSH
COGNIZANT TECHNOLOGY SOLUTIONS CORP
$37.19B$77.05$85.5711.06%Buy74.41%12.85%22.47%16.63%
TRGP
TARGA RESOURCES CORP
$37.16B$173.13$208.6720.53%Strong Buy913.07%14.91%99.98%11.19%
CRWV
COREWEAVE INC
$37.02B$74.29$127.6771.85%Buy24N/AN/A52.56%6.19%
EQT
EQT CORP
$36.82B$59.00$64.549.39%Strong Buy139.20%19.79%12.63%7.10%
GEHC
GE HEALTHCARE TECHNOLOGIES INC
$36.73B$80.63$85.836.45%Buy64.10%4.89%27.89%7.71%
WEC
WEC ENERGY GROUP INC
$36.51B$112.24$120.006.91%Buy83.78%4.45%15.70%4.28%
NUE
NUCOR CORP
$36.42B$159.13$166.884.87%Strong Buy84.42%24.80%N/AN/A
RYAAY
RYANAIR HOLDINGS PLC
$36.38B$68.40$76.0011.11%Strong Buy13.53%-7.43%35.05%14.09%
SYY
SYSCO CORP
$36.35B$75.90$86.4413.89%Strong Buy94.26%14.38%129.47%9.90%
ED
CONSOLIDATED EDISON INC
$36.14B$100.14$100.330.19%Sell92.95%4.42%10.32%3.47%
KMB
KIMBERLY CLARK CORP
$35.94B$108.29$123.7014.23%Hold100.17%10.55%206.74%16.31%
WAB
WESTINGHOUSE AIR BRAKE TECHNOLOGIES CORP
$35.52B$207.75$231.4311.40%Strong Buy75.66%18.71%18.75%9.63%
PCG
PG&E CORP
$35.19B$16.01$21.2532.73%Buy63.47%14.81%13.66%3.16%
FLUT
FLUTTER ENTERTAINMENT PLC
$35.04B$199.92$308.9454.53%Strong Buy1713.36%N/A38.13%12.01%
UI
UBIQUITI INC
$34.78B$574.92$587.502.19%Sell23.51%-1.20%92.44%51.39%
OTIS
OTIS WORLDWIDE CORP
$34.52B$88.57$103.7117.10%Hold74.39%13.44%-41.81%21.05%
CCL
CARNIVAL CORP
$34.48B$25.43$34.7336.58%Strong Buy153.61%11.19%35.68%8.37%
XYL
XYLEM INC
$34.36B$141.12$162.6315.24%Strong Buy83.79%16.74%15.21%9.85%
SOFI
SOFI TECHNOLOGIES INC
$34.36B$28.49$26.27-7.80%Hold1318.57%12.54%11.91%2.31%
FIX
COMFORT SYSTEMS USA INC
$34.25B$970.95$955.67-1.57%Strong Buy39.37%12.03%53.42%20.65%
ACGL
ARCH CAPITAL GROUP LTD
$34.23B$94.40$105.6011.86%Buy10-2.30%-6.38%15.48%4.64%
NOK
NOKIA CORP
$34.13B$6.08$7.1016.78%Strong Buy11.42%5.27%11.04%5.82%
FIS
FIDELITY NATIONAL INFORMATION SERVICES INC
$33.86B$65.38$80.5023.13%Buy83.47%187.41%25.96%10.89%
EL
ESTEE LAUDER COMPANIES INC
$33.77B$93.70$102.479.36%Buy154.88%N/A34.66%6.98%
KEYS
KEYSIGHT TECHNOLOGIES INC
$33.72B$196.19$215.119.64%Strong Buy95.47%41.71%30.27%16.11%
LEN
LENNAR CORP
$33.48B$131.28$121.42-7.51%Hold122.54%1.62%20.77%13.44%
KGC
KINROSS GOLD CORP
$33.20B$27.44$28.403.50%Buy54.40%8.21%29.00%19.02%
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.